In modern-day society, one of the things to think about regarding university education is cost, which can make access to higher education require some long-term planning. To combat this problem, many administrations are offering financial solutions to help relieve the financial burden. In some regions, further education courses are completely subsidised; having a tuition free system is valuable for students as it reduces the accessibility gap. Alternatively, many countries provide loans which cover school fees and living costs for university students. These days, it is also customary to find corporations and influential industry leaders supporting the education of young people, by offering scholarships and grants. What is higher education? Well, university education plays an important function in streamlining the start of a prosperous career for countless young people. It describes the instructional pathway that advances secondary education. Though university is optional, a substantial number of young people select to go into a dedicated discipline or field. University education is beneficial for the advancement of employable skills, preparing students for working life and contributing to the economic development of society. Additionally, this level of education is beneficial for promoting personal growth and social development. Gaining a good mix of self-improvement and academic skill is basic for producing well rounded individuals, who are both intellectually curious and professionally competent. Enrolling in university is an opportunity to not only learn crucial life skills, but also for obtaining the right theoretical knowledge and foundations for a successful occupation.
In modern society, a major reason young people are eager to pursue higher education qualifications is to enhance their career outlooks. As employers are actively seeking practical skills, the connection between university education and work is fairly co-dependent. University education helps students develop a range of skills and theoretical knowledge that are important in the workforce. The most serviceable soft skills learned at university are critical thinking and problem-solving skills. In many markets, specialists need to assess issues and then find reasonable solutions everyday, for that reason, having the capacity to analyse and examine information will help professionals make reasonable choices. Additionally, university education teaches important communication skills, both verbal and written, which are extremely advantageous for reports, presentations and collaborative opportunities. Another transferable skill that relates to a variety of professions is research and analytical skills. Having the ability to gather and render data is vital for many professional jobs. Collectively these skills provide appropriate proficiency for many professions.
